A truck bulker is a specialised vehicle designed for the efficient transportation of bulk materials such as cement, grains, and other loose goods. Unlike standard freight trucks, truck bulkers are equipped with a unique enclosed tank or hopper, which makes them ideal for handling dry bulk materials without the need for additional packaging. This design reduces handling time, minimises product loss, and ensures a higher level of hygiene.

The design and features of truck bulkers make them stand out in the freight and logistics industry. Here are some of the notable characteristics:
The enclosed tank of a truck bulker protects goods from external elements like rain and dust, which is especially important for transporting sensitive materials like cement or grains.
Many truck bulkers are equipped with pneumatic systems that allow for easy and efficient unloading. This reduces manual labour and speeds up the delivery process.
A key feature of truck bulkers is their high load capacity, which allows for the transport of large volumes of goods in a single trip. The Tata SK 1613, for example, boasts a robust build and a maximum gross vehicle weight (GVW) of 16,200 kg, making it ideal for heavy-duty applications.
Designed for rugged use, the chassis of truck bulkers is built to withstand heavy loads and challenging road conditions. The Tata SK 1613 features a ladder-type heavy-duty frame with riveted cross members, enhancing durability.
Incorporating truck bulkers into logistics operations provides numerous advantages:
By eliminating the need for individual packaging, truck bulkers streamline the transportation process, allowing for faster loading and unloading. This leads to quicker turnaround times, a crucial factor in the competitive freight industry.
The enclosed design of a truck bulker prevents spillage and contamination of goods, ensuring that bulk materials arrive at their destination in optimal condition. This is particularly beneficial for businesses handling commodities like flour or chemicals.
Using truck bulkers can significantly reduce transportation costs. By maximising load capacity and minimising handling time, companies can cut down on fuel consumption and labour expenses.
Truck bulkers are versatile vehicles capable of handling a wide range of bulk materials, from construction aggregates to agricultural products. The Tata SK 1613 is a top choice for businesses looking for a reliable truck bulker. Its Cummins 6BTAA engine, producing 136.1 hp and 490 Nm of torque, ensures robust performance. With a hydraulic power-assisted steering system and full-air S-cam brakes, it offers superior control and safety, even in challenging conditions.
